Copeland ZF18K4E-TFD-961 Compressor
The Copeland ZF18K4E-TFD-961 is a high-efficiency scroll compressor engineered specifically for low-temperature refrigeration applications. Operating at 460V, 3-phase power, this unit delivers a nominal capacity of 44,100 BTU/hr at standard refrigeration rating conditions. It is optimized for use with R404A, R507, and R407A/C/F refrigerants, making it a versatile choice for commercial walk-in freezers and cold storage systems. This model features a displacement of 5.9 cubic inches per revolution and utilizes Polyolester (POE) oil to ensure consistent lubrication and internal component longevity. The ZF series design incorporates axial and radial compliance, allowing the scroll members to separate in the presence of liquid refrigerant or debris, which significantly increases system reliability in demanding environments. The welded shell construction and internal motor protection make this a robust solution for contractors requiring a high-duty cycle HVACR replacement compressor.
Key Benefits for Technicians:- Broad Operating Envelope: Designed to maintain high efficiency across a wide range of low-temp suction and discharge pressures.
- Advanced Scroll Technology: Fewer moving parts than reciprocating models, resulting in lower vibration and higher volumetric efficiency.
- Multi-Refrigerant Compatibility: Field-ready for R404A and other common low-GWP HFC retrofits.
- Internal Protection: Equipped with internal line break motor protection to prevent winding damage from overcurrent or overheating.
- Compact Footprint: Standardized mounting facilitates quick drop-in replacement for existing refrigeration racks and condensing units.
What is the proper oil charge for the ZF18K4E-TFD-961?
This compressor is shipped with a standard charge of 60 ounces of POE oil. Always verify oil levels via the sight glass after the system has stabilized to ensure proper return.
Can this compressor be used with a VFD?
While scroll compressors are efficient, specific frequency ranges must be maintained to ensure proper lubrication; always consult the manufacturer's performance curves when applying external speed controls.
Does this unit require a crankcase heater?
For low-temperature applications where the compressor is exposed to ambient conditions below 32°F, a crankcase heater is highly recommended to prevent liquid migration during the off-cycle.
